51.52195, -0.13233Offering a picnic area and a garden, the 3-star Regency House Hotel London is located only 6 minutes' walk from Goodge Street and a few minutes' walk from an underground station. This perfect hotel features Wi-Fi throughout the property.
Location
Piccadilly Circus stands approximately a 20-minute walk away, and Covent Garden is a stroll from the accommodation. Religious sights in the area include St Paul's Cathedral (2.3 km) and Westminster Abbey (2.4 km). The hotel is also not so far from Regents Park. Nearly a 5-minute walk from Regency House Hotel you'll find Russell Square.
For those travelling from afar, London City airport is 29 minutes' drive away.
Rooms
There are 8 rooms comprising a patio and a sitting area. Some of them offer an ironing set and climate control along with coffee/tea makers. They are furnished with a classic decor. A separate toilet and a shower, along with such amenities as a hair dryer and bath sheets, are also at guests' disposal.
